A number of means exist to capture carbon dioxide from gas streams, but they have not yet been optimised for the scale required in coal-burning power plants.

Chat NowDec 19, 2019· Coal enrichment methods are mainly based on physical separation of the mineral substance and involve the use of density differences (gravitational separation) or differences in the wettability of the components (flotation). One of the methods that do apply dry gravitational separation is the removal of pyrite in purpose-modernized coal mills.

Chat NowSpiral concentrators are simple low energy-consuming devices used for mineral separation mainly on the basis of density or by shape. Spirals are widely used in mineral processing as a method for pre-concentration and have proven to be metallurgically efficient and cost-effective.

Chat NowWhat Is Coal Preparation? • Coal preparation is the removal of undesirable material from the Run-of-Mine (ROM) coal by employing separation processes which are able to differentiate between the physical and surface properties of the coal and the impurities. Through coal preparation, a uniform product is achieved.

Chat NowGravity separation is one of the oldest technique in mineral processing but has seen a decline in its use since the introduction of methods like flotation, classification, magnetic separation and leaching. Gravity separation dates back to at least 3000 BC when Egyptians used the technique for separation .
